    I read the article, while the YP is interesting. I must disagree some points from personal experiences. (I like the card myself, but not really sure how it fairs in the deck)
    1. He's being counter intuitive with taking out brutality, but still side them in some matchups (might be a type) But i disagree cutting brutality at all. This card single handily beats burn, and comes in in more than that matchup. Examples of matchups id side it in; storm, UWx control, titanshift(even company decks, if you dont have more slots)
    2. Siding out denials vs. E-tron. This is the only card which gets chalice on the draw. Although we do have means to fight a resolved chalice. Not keeping any post-board makes us really more vurneable to it especially since we take out a pair of IoK. And it counters 80% of the deck, possibly more after sideboard.
    3. Mirror; Siding out Street Wraith. From my personal experiences, this is all about who gets to play a delve creature with protection. And Street Wraith is the card which allows us to play those early delve creatures and/or shadows. Yes it can be a grind fest, but not maximizing those chances to get an early delve/shadow loses a lot of percentages to me.
    4. Siding YP vs. affinity. I'm willing to cut a delve creature here, since it's doesnt really block well. Most of the affinity creatures fly, so YP doesnt block them. We cant go wider than them, since they are very likely to be faster than us.
    5. Siding out Street wraith vs. storm. This matchup is all about speed, and getting those early delve creatures the better chance it is for us to win the match. Especially with feriocious. Yes, remand sucks, hence why i also cut an angler. But we're the aggressor, don't let them have the time they want.

    I'd personally -Push +Bolt main, and have a surgical extraction to help with YP. I will try YP build in a local tournament this saturday myself, since Dylan was so hyped on it.

    Feel free to criticize, we're all here to learn. And these are from my experiences.
